2012-02-06 77 views
7

私は何ヶ月もうまく機能しているサイトを持っています。今朝私は503のService Unavailableエラーを取得し始めました。 IISをチェックした後、私はアプリケーションプールが停止していることに気付きました。これまでに問題があったので、WebRequestが問題であると思われました。そこで、私はサイトのWebRequest部分をコメントアウトし、アプリケーションプールが無効になっていないことを推測します。私は、別のセキュリティアップデートがあると思われます.WebRequestを再び動作させるために何が必要なのか分かりません。webrequestでアプリケーションプールが停止しました

物事は私はすでに試してみました:
1)は、その後-uをます。aspnet_regiis -i
2).NET Frameworkを再インストール

さらに詳しい情報:私はasp.net v4.0のためはNetworkServiceアカウントを使用。
「HipIISEngineStub.dllがロードに失敗したデータ:Windows認証

イベントログからのエラーでアプリケーションプールはこれですエラーです。 "

var request = (HttpWebRequest)WebRequest.Create(path1); 
request.Credentials = CredentialCache.DefaultCredentials; 
request.PreAuthenticate = true;    

var getResponse = new Func<WebRequest, WebResponse>(req => req.GetResponse()); 

try 
{ 
    return getResponse(request).GetResponseStream(); 
} 
+0

我々の場合には元のメッセージであった: 「プロトコルのリスナーチャネルワーカープロセスにおいて '%4 『%2』のアプリケーションプールにサービスを提供 『%1』リスナチャネル障害が報告されたデータフィールドに含まれます。エラー番号。 EventID:5139 アンインストール後にMcAffeeがいくつかのDLLを残していることを確認するのに数時間かかりました。 その後、IIS管理コンソールでHIPSモジュールが検出されることがありました。 –

答えて

18

McAfee Host Intrusion Preventionに関連しているようです。 McAfeeのライセンスがなくなった可能性はありますか?または、古いバージョンを更新する必要がありますか? McAfeeのインストールを見てください。たぶんそれを再インストールしてください。

McAfeeを最近アンインストールした場合や、何らかの理由でインストールを変更した場合は、ISAPI設定にまだ参照が残っている可能性があります。あなたのapplicationHost.configにMfeEngineへの参照を削除するようにしてください:

ページ (私の強調)から

https://kc.mcafee.com/corporate/index?page=content&id=KB72677&actp=LIST

引用

  • 移動するには:の%windir%\ system32 \ inetsrv \ config
  • ファイルapplicationHost.configを電子メールの管理者として開きますメモ帳でのコメント。
  • 編集globalModulesセクション、次の行を削除:
<add name="MfeEngine" image="%windir%\System32\inetsrv\HipIISEngineStub.dll" /> 
  • 編集モジュールセクションを、次の行を削除:
<add name="MfeEngine" /> 
  • あなたはapplicationHost.configファイルの編集が完了したら、その後、IISRESETを使用したり、システムを再起動することによって、IISサーバーを再起動し、ファイルを保存します。
+2

ありがとう!私は、同じ問題を抱えている他の人がいると確信しているので、私はそれを知ってもらうようにしています。 – cvanniekerk

+0

これをありがとう、私はしばらくの間これを追いかけていた。 – dkleehammer

+0

優れた作品。正常に動作します。 – IamCP

関連する問題